> Suddenly, my Nokia 770's touch screen stopped working. The battery was
> low after a few days without use. The screen became dirty, so I
> cleaned it, as always, with a micro fibber cloth sprayed with a little
> glasses cleaning solution.
>
> Then I charged it, while it was still on. When I came to check it, it
> was off and said "Battery Full" on the screen. When I turned it on,
> everything seems to work - except the touch screen. I used the buttons
> to get to the Screen Calibration utility, but it didn't work....
>
What happened when you launched calibration utility? Could you still
press the calibration targets?

> I turned it off, removed the battery and the memory card , waited 5
> minutes, and tried again - same...
>
> Any other ideas, before I re-flash?
